We are building a modern Data Fabric platform that enables the ingestion, transformation, and serving of large volumes of data as high-quality, reusable data products for analytics, reporting, and operational use cases. The platform operates across cloud and hybrid environments and supports multiple business domains and use cases at scale.
As a Software Engineer, you will be a hands-on contributor building and enhancing backend services within a microservices-based platform. You will work in an agile engineering team alongside senior engineers, architects, and product partners to deliver secure, reliable, and well-tested software. This role focuses on technical contribution and engineering excellence, with opportunities to expand ownership over time.
